Do you have any advice for authors out there on how to go about getting reviews? What worked for you and what didn't? Also, when can we expect another awesome book from you?
M.L. Rio
Honestly, marketing is such a circus that's it's impossible to offer good advice without knowing what genre, platform, publisher, etc. you're working with. Moreover, I'm probably not the best person to ask. As traditional publishing goes, 5k reviews on Goodreads doesn't impress anybody much. That's not a complaint, just a little slice of truth to provide some perspective. So this is a conversation to have with your publicist. (If you're self-publishing you might consider hiring a publicist, because they will be better equipped to answer this question than I am. If I knew the secret to getting reviews, there would be many more of them.)
As for future work, my agent and I are working on one manuscript together and I'm about halfway through the first draft of another. Unfortunately, there are no guarantees in publishing, so we don't know if or when either of them will be slated for publication. However, I will be sure to share that news when I have it, so if you're following me here or on other social media, you'll be the first to know.
